Output c66f4b34f40cfa2b7846ef1ad5b7e60a6eee9192c6e49ebedeac56b60a454b17:3

value
279561
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ec8f2e2c5fc4d773b18be4feba9f941ad07f4a2d OP_EQUAL
address
3PFpvALnf3xuAErK1QPcvrj66PjyuoJqYk
transaction
c66f4b34f40cfa2b7846ef1ad5b7e60a6eee9192c6e49ebedeac56b60a454b17
spent
true